+    @classmethod
+    def parseTemplate(cls, searchTerm, searchTemplate):
+        """
+        Class method to parse a search template.
+        
+        @param searchTerm term to search for (string)
+        @param searchTemplate template to be parsed (string)
+        @return parsed template (string)
+        """
+        locale = QLocale(Preferences.getWebBrowser("SearchLanguage"))
+        language = locale.name().replace("_", "-")
+        country = locale.name().split("_")[0].lower()
+        
+        result = searchTemplate
+        result = result.replace("{count}", "20")
+        result = result.replace("{startIndex}", "0")
+        result = result.replace("{startPage}", "0")
+        result = result.replace("{language}", language)
+        result = result.replace("{country}", country)
+        result = result.replace("{inputEncoding}", "UTF-8")
+        result = result.replace("{outputEncoding}", "UTF-8")
+        result = result.replace(
+            "{searchTerms}",
+            bytes(QUrl.toPercentEncoding(searchTerm)).decode())
+        result = re.sub(r"""\{([^\}]*:|)source\??\}""", Program, result)
+
+        return result

+    def setSearchUrlTemplate(self, searchUrlTemplate):
+        """
+        Public method to set the engine search URL template.
+        
+        The URL template is processed according to the specification:
+        <a
+          href="http://www.opensearch.org/Specifications/OpenSearch/1.1#OpenSearch_URL_template_syntax">
+        http://www.opensearch.org/Specifications/OpenSearch/1.1#OpenSearch_URL_template_syntax</a>
+
+        A list of template parameters currently supported and what they are
+        replaced with:
+        <table>
+        <tr><td><b>Parameter</b></td><td><b>Value</b></td></tr>
+        <tr><td>{count}</td><td>20</td></tr>
+        <tr><td>{startIndex}</td><td>0</td></tr>
+        <tr><td>{startPage}</td><td>0</td></tr>
+        <tr><td>{language}</td>
+          <td>the default language code (RFC 3066)</td></tr>
+        <tr><td>{country}</td>
+          <td>the default country code (first part of language)</td></tr>
+        <tr><td>{inputEncoding}</td><td>UTF-8</td></tr>
+        <tr><td>{outputEncoding}</td><td>UTF-8</td></tr>
+        <tr><td>{searchTerms}</td><td>the string supplied by the user</td></tr>
+        <tr><td>{*:source}</td>
+          <td>application name, QCoreApplication::applicationName()</td></tr>
+        </table>
+        
+        @param searchUrlTemplate search URL template of the engine (string)
+        """
+        self._searchUrlTemplate = searchUrlTemplate
+    
+    def searchUrl(self, searchTerm):
+        """
+        Public method to get a URL ready for searching.
+        
+        @param searchTerm term to search for (string)
+        @return URL (QUrl)
+        """
+        if not self._searchUrlTemplate:
+            return QUrl()
+        
+        ret = QUrl.fromEncoded(
+            self.parseTemplate(searchTerm, self._searchUrlTemplate)
+            .encode("utf-8"))
+        
+        if self.__searchMethod != "post":
+            if qVersion() >= "5.0.0":
+                from PyQt5.QtCore import QUrlQuery
+                urlQuery = QUrlQuery(ret)
+                for parameter in self._searchParameters:
+                    urlQuery.addQueryItem(
+                        parameter[0],
+                        self.parseTemplate(searchTerm, parameter[1]))
+                ret.setQuery(urlQuery)
+            else:
+                for parameter in self._searchParameters:
+                    ret.addQueryItem(
+                        parameter[0],
+                        self.parseTemplate(searchTerm, parameter[1]))
+        
+        return ret

+    def requestSuggestions(self, searchTerm):
+        """
+        Public method to request suggestions.
+        
+        @param searchTerm term to get suggestions for (string)
+        """
+        if not searchTerm or not self.providesSuggestions():
+            return
+        
+        if self.__networkAccessManager is None:
+            return
+        
+        if self.__suggestionsReply is not None:
+            self.__suggestionsReply.finished.disconnect(
+                self.__suggestionsObtained)
+            self.__suggestionsReply.abort()
+            self.__suggestionsReply.deleteLater()
+            self.__suggestionsReply = None
+        
+        if self.__suggestionsMethod not in self.__requestMethods:
+            # ignore
+            return
+        
+        if self.__suggestionsMethod == "get":
+            self.__suggestionsReply = self.networkAccessManager().get(
+                QNetworkRequest(self.suggestionsUrl(searchTerm)))
+        else:
+            parameters = []
+            for parameter in self._suggestionsParameters:
+                parameters.append(parameter[0] + "=" + parameter[1])
+            data = "&".join(parameters)
+            self.__suggestionsReply = self.networkAccessManager().post(
+                QNetworkRequest(self.suggestionsUrl(searchTerm)), data)
+        self.__suggestionsReply.finished.connect(
+            self.__suggestionsObtained)
+    
+    def __suggestionsObtained(self):
+        """
+        Private slot to receive the suggestions.
+        """
+        if self.__suggestionsReply.error() == QNetworkReply.NoError:
+            buffer = bytes(self.__suggestionsReply.readAll())
+            response = Utilities.decodeBytes(buffer)
+            response = response.strip()
+            
+            self.__suggestionsReply.close()
+            self.__suggestionsReply.deleteLater()
+            self.__suggestionsReply = None
+            
+            if len(response) == 0:
+                return
+            
+            try:
+                result = json.loads(response)
+            except ValueError:
+                return
+            
+            try:
+                suggestions = result[1]
+            except IndexError:
+                return
+            
+            self.suggestions.emit(suggestions)
